In a small village by a quiet lake, a flock of swans lived peacefully. Among them were Alina and Emil, a pair admired by the villagers for their deep bond. Wherever one went, the other followed. They spent their days gliding across the water, looking after each other.
The villagers believed the swans were a reminder of what true love and commitment looked like. Alina and Emil always stayed together, sharing food and protecting one another. They showed that love wasn’t just about being together—it was about care, patience, and sacrifice.
One day, a greedy man named Malachi arrived in the village. He was known for taking whatever he wanted, with no care for others. When he heard about the swans, he decided to catch them and sell them to a wealthy merchant far away.
Late one night, Malachi set a trap by the lake. He scattered grains on the ground and waited. The next morning, Alina and Emil came to eat, unaware of the danger. As they stepped into the trap, Malachi captured them in a large net.
The other swans saw what happened and flew off to get help. They went to Orion, a wise old farmer who had always cared for the animals. The swans flapped their wings and cried loudly, trying to show Orion that something was wrong. Orion understood and followed them to the lake, where he found the tracks Malachi had left.
Meanwhile, Malachi had locked Alina and Emil in separate cages. He believed that by keeping them apart, they would lose their strength. But even in their cages, the swans remained calm, knowing they would find each other again.
Orion and the villagers tracked Malachi to his camp. They surrounded him and demanded he release the swans. Malachi tried to fight back, but the villagers stood firm. “These swans are a symbol of love and unity,” Orion said. “You have no right to take them away.”
Realizing he was outnumbered, Malachi unlocked the cages and let Alina and Emil go. The swans immediately flew to each other, their bond unbroken.
The villagers warned Malachi never to return. From that day, they took extra care to protect the swans and the lake. Alina and Emil became even more cherished, reminding everyone that true love is about staying strong, even in difficult times.
